Transaction fae77e0a606a7554282c452e94623fb5c447a060686ede4999b4ab91d6bac37e
1 Input
1 Output
-
fae77e0a606a7554282c452e94623fb5c447a060686ede4999b4ab91d6bac37e:0
- value
- 23322
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e3061678d4bc16dad8499e4b37737a0381e247a97005e74b81c22967ae68982e
- address
- bc1puvrpv7x5hstd4kzfne9nwum6qwq7y3afwqz7wjupcg5k0tngnqhqz95pwt